WebAmmonia (NH 3) is also amphoteric but NH3 cannot act as an acid in aqueous solutions because NH 2– ion is a strong base due to which it is not stable in water. Ammonia can act as amphoteric in certain solvents only such as DMSO and liquid ammonia. Now let’s see how Lewis theory of acids and bases proves ammonia (NH 3) as a weak base.
